Volunteering |

|
Each family is required to contribute a minimum of 20 volunteer hours to the school. All hours must be completed prior to May 31st. Any hours served after May 31st will apply to the next school year’s volunteer requirement. Each family will be responsible for recording their own hours by using the sign-in log located in the office for school activities, or by completing volunteer time sheets for all other hours. A volunteer packet is sent out to each family in the summer packet with all the necessary information and forms to be completed. Parents volunteering for school activities must be fingerprint cleared. Refer to the section on fingerprinting for details. Families will be informed of any hours not served or ‘bought’ by May 31st at which time payment may be made with cash, check or credit card at a rate of $15 per hour. If the fee is not paid promptly, it will be added to the following year’s tuition statement. For families graduating or transferring, records will be held until all debts are paid to the school. A “buy out” option at the rate of $15 per hour/$300 per year is available for families whose schedule does not permit active involvement. As role models for our students, volunteers are expected to demonstrate modesty, appropriate Christian behavior and maintain the confidentiality of our students and families. Volunteers are not permitted to bring siblings to school while volunteering their services. Cell phone use while volunteering is considered a distraction; please refrain from all cell phone use on school property. In accordance with diocesan regulations, all employees and all volunteers are subject to a criminal background check that includes fingerprinting (effective 9/97). Before any parent can volunteer in any capacity at Holy Family Catholic School, they must follow the clearance procedures, pay the processing fees and complete the Safe Environment Quiz online.
